NFL owners are capitalizing on private-equity investments, with Dolphins owner Stephen Ross recently selling 1% of his team at a $12.5 billion valuation. Packers president Ed Policy voiced concerns about the franchise’s disadvantage, as they cannot sell equity like other teams. To boost revenue, the Packers are considering stadium naming rights and increasing ticket prices, despite currently being a top-demand team with middle-tier prices. Policy aims to keep the team competitive financially, noting the importance of staying ahead in an evolving economic landscape.
